8-Day London Adventure Itinerary

Viewed by 85 travelers

Day 1: Arrival & Introduction

Morning: Arrive at Heathrow and transfer to your hotel in central London. After settling in, take a leisurely stroll to Covent Garden to admire the market stalls and street performers.

Afternoon: Dive into world history at the British Museum, exploring its extensive Egyptian and Greek collections. Grab a quick bite at the museum café.

Evening: Enjoy a vibrant dinner in Soho, sampling modern British cuisine, then wander the illuminated streets of the West End.

Day 2: Royal Landmarks

Morning: Watch the iconic Changing of the Guard outside Buckingham Palace and stroll through St. James's Park.

Afternoon: Explore the historic Westminster Abbey, then admire the exterior of the Houses of Parliament and the famous Big Ben clock tower.

Evening: Sail on a Thames River Cruise to see London’s skyline lit up, ending with dinner along the South Bank.

Day 3: Tower & Thames

Morning: Discover centuries of history at the Tower of London, including the Crown Jewels and the medieval White Tower.

Afternoon: Walk across the engineering marvel of Tower Bridge and relax at the nearby St. Katharine Docks.

Evening: Savor street food and local flavors at Borough Market, then enjoy riverside views of the illuminated city.

Day 4: Art & Culture

Morning: Ascend to the dome of St. Paul’s Cathedral for panoramic city vistas.

Afternoon: Cross the Millennium Bridge to the Tate Modern and immerse yourself in contemporary art installations.

Evening: Experience a world‑class performance at a West End theatre, followed by a late‑night drink in Covent Garden.

Day 5: Parks & Museums

Morning: Stroll through the expansive Hyde Park and the regal Kensington Gardens, stopping at the Serpentine.

Afternoon: Visit the awe‑inspiring exhibits of the Natural History Museum, from dinosaurs to the blue whale skeleton.

Evening: Dine in the colorful streets of Notting Hill, perhaps catching a sunset at Portobello Road Market.

Day 6: Camden & Canal

Morning: Explore the eclectic stalls of Camden Market, sampling international street food and vintage fashion.

Afternoon: Hop on a boat for a scenic ride along the Regent’s Canal, watching houseboats glide by.

Evening: Enjoy live music at a historic venue in Camden, soaking up the neighborhood’s lively atmosphere.

Day 7: Greenwich Heritage

Morning: Travel to Greenwich to stand on the Prime Meridian at the Royal Observatory and explore the historic Cutty Sark sailing ship.

Afternoon: Wander the landscaped lawns of Greenwich Park with its stunning views over the Thames.

Evening: Return to central London for a farewell dinner on the Southbank, reflecting on the week’s adventures.

Day 8: Shopping & Departure

Morning: Indulge in world‑class retail therapy along Oxford Street and a luxurious visit to Harrods.

Afternoon: Use any remaining time for a quick visit to the Victoria & Albert Museum or simply relax in a café.

Evening: Transfer to the airport for your departure, carrying memories of an unforgettable London experience.

Time and Cost Estimates

  • Covent Garden – 1 hour – £0
  • British Museum – 2 hours – £0
  • Buckingham Palace (tour) – 1.5 hours – £30
  • Changing of the Guard – 0.5 hour – £0
  • Westminster Abbey – 1.5 hours – £25
  • Houses of Parliament & Big Ben (exterior) – 1 hour – £0
  • Thames River Cruise – 1 hour – £20
  • Tower of London – 3 hours – £35
  • Tower Bridge – 1 hour – £12
  • Borough Market – 1 hour – £0
  • St. Paul’s Cathedral – 1.5 hours – £20
  • Tate Modern – 2 hours – £0
  • West End Theatre – 2.5 hours – £70
  • Hyde Park – 2 hours – £0
  • Natural History Museum – 2 hours – £0
  • Camden Market – 2 hours – £0
  • Regent’s Canal Boat Ride – 1 hour – £10
  • Royal Observatory, Greenwich – 2 hours – £15
  • Cutty Sark – 1 hour – £14
  • Greenwich Park – 1 hour – £0
  • Oxford Street Shopping – 2 hours – £0
  • Harrods – 1 hour – £0
  • Victoria & Albert Museum – 2 hours – £0

Total Estimated Cost: £251

Tips

If you need to shorten the trip, consider dropping Day 6 (Camden & Canal) or combining Day 5 and Day 7 activities to free up a day for travel. To extend the visit, add a day in Windsor to see the castle or a day trip to Bath and Stonehenge for more historic flavor. Using an Oyster card or a daily travel pass will keep transport costs low, and booking major attractions online in advance saves time.
